MySQL8.0后的版本加密规则是“caching_sha2_password”,而 MySQL8.0之前的版本加密规则是“mysql_native_password” 错误1251通常出现在连接MySQL数据库时,是因为MySQL的身份验证协议发生了变化,而旧版本的Navicat不支持新的身份验证协议。MySQL 8.0版本之后默认采用了更加安全的身份验证插件"caching_sha2_password",而Navi...
(mysql server安装的默认路径为:C:\Program Files\MySQL\MySQL Server 8.0\bin) 在这里插入图片描述 输入mysql -u root -p和数据库密码进入 MySQL 控制台。 把下面的两条指令逐条复制粘贴到控制台就可以了 ( 'password’为你的数据库登录密码 )。 代码语言:javascript 复制 alter user'root'@'localhost'identifi...
1.打开cmd命令窗口,输入命令 mysql -u root -p 打开MySQL数据库,然后输入root账号的密码进行登录 2.在mysql中先更改加密方式 ALTERUSER'root'@'localhost'IDENTIFIEDBY'password'PASSWORD EXPIRE NEVER; 1. 3.由于加密规则更改,所以需要重新设置密码 ALTERUSER'root'@'localhost'IDENTIFIED WIT...
Navicat for mysql 链接Mysql数据库时出现1251报错,如下图所示: 原因:版本问题,由于新的保密方式与旧的不一样,所以需要更改旧的保密方式。 解决办法:进入mysql输入以下代码,其中password是填你的mysql密码 #修改加密规则( 1)ALTER USER'root'@'localhost'IDENTIFIED BY'123456'PASSWORD EXPIRE NEVER;#更新一下用户的...
navicat for mysql连接数据库报错1251 使用Navicat for mysql 连接数据库,报如下错误 原因:数据库安装的是8.0版本,新的mysql采用了新的加密方式,导致连接失败 解决办法:数据库执行如下命令 改密码加密方式:用管理员身份打开cmd, 进入mysql执行下面三个命令
Navicat显示1251错误通常是由于连接数据库时字符集设置不正确引起的。可以尝试以下方法解决:1. 确保Navicat中的连接字符集与MySQL数据库中的字符集一致。在连接属性中,找到“高级”选项,将“字符集”设置为与MySQL数据库对应的字符集(如utf8)。2. 确保MySQL服务器端的配置也正确。打开MySQL配置文件(my.cnf或者my.ini...
在使用 Navicat for MySQL 设置连接属性时,若出现报错1251的情况,通常意味着MySQL的版本过低。解决此问题的步骤如下:首先,需要对MySQL进行升级。您可访问MySQL官网下载最新版本,根据官方指引完成安装。确保在升级过程中,注意备份数据库文件,以防止数据丢失。升级完成后,重新启动Navicat for MySQL,尝试...
1. 打开cmd命令窗口,输入命令mysql -uroot -p打开MySQL数据库,然后输入密码进行登录。 2. 更改加密方式,输入命令ALTER USER 'root'@'localhost' IDENTIFIED BY 'password' PASSWORD EXPIRE NEVER; 3. 更改密码,我这里将密码更改为123456,所以输入命令ALTER USER 'root'@'localhost' IDENTIFIED WITH mysql_native_pa...
navicat连接mysql8.1.0报错,错误信息:1251- Client does not support authentication protocol requested by server;consider upgrading Mysql client。 2. 错误原因 经查,出现这种情况的原因是:MySQL8 之前的版本中加密规则是mysql_native_password,而在MySQL8之后,加密规则是caching_sha2_password ...
1 打开Command Line Client 看清楚不是cmd,是在mysql的目录下,你会发现有2个一模一样其实哪个都行 2 输入mysql密码回车 就是安装mysql时设置的密码只输入密码就行不加分号输入ALTER USER 'root'@'localhost' IDENTIFIED WITH mysql_native_password BY 'mysql的密码&...